<h3>What is SSS similarity theorem?</h3>
The SSS similarity theorem is the theorem which is used to check the two triangle are similar or not.
SSS means the side-side-side. This theorem states that if all the three sides of a triangle are proportional to the three corresponding sides of the another triangle, then the triangles are similar.
